Key Trends Shaping Online Tournament Formats for Greater Engagement in Digital Lifestyles

Online gaming has become a significant part of modern digital lifestyles, with millions of players participating in online tournaments across a variety of games. As technology continues to evolve, so do the trends shaping the way these tournaments are organized and structured. In this article, we will explore the key trends that are shaping online tournament formats and features designed to enhance engagement with players in their digital lifestyles.

1. Mobile Gaming: One of the most significant trends in online tournament formats is the increasing popularity of mobile gaming. With the rise of smartphones and tablets, more and more players are turning to mobile platforms for their gaming needs. This has led to the development of mobile-friendly tournament formats that cater to players who prefer to play on the go. These tournaments are designed to be easily accessible and playable on mobile devices, allowing players to participate in tournaments anytime, anywhere.

2. Live Streaming and Spectator Interaction: Another emerging trend in online tournament formats is the integration of live streaming and spectator interaction. With platforms like Twitch and YouTube Gaming becoming increasingly popular, players can now stream their gameplay live and interact with viewers in real-time. This has opened up new opportunities for tournaments to engage with their audience and create a more immersive experience for both players and spectators.

3. Cross-Platform Play: Cross-platform play is also a growing trend in online tournament formats. With many games now available on multiple platforms, players can compete against each other regardless of the device they are playing on. This has led to the development of tournaments that allow for cross-platform play, creating more opportunities for players to compete with a larger pool of opponents.

4. Social Integration: Social integration is another key trend shaping online tournament formats. With the rise of social media and online communities, players are increasingly looking for ways to connect with each other and share their gaming experiences. Tournaments that incorporate social features such as chat rooms, leaderboards, and achievement tracking are becoming more popular, as they allow players to interact with each other and build a sense of community around the tournament.
